This is a Notice of Proposed Contract Action under the FAR Part 12 Acquisition of Commercial Items and FAR Part 13 Simplified Acquisition Procedures. This notice is for information only; a solicitation will not be issued. THIS IS NOT A REQUEST FOR QUOTATION. No contract will be awarded on the basis of offers received in response to this notice. The associated North American Industry Classification System (NAICS) code is 541519 with a small business size standard of $34,000,000 in annual receipts.

AFRL requires AMARI User Equipment (UE) Simbox Support. The Government intends to negotiate a sole source contract with: Valid8.com, Inc. 599 North Ave, STE 8-8 Wakefield, Massachusetts 01880 The Government has determined that no other source has commercial offerings that can meet this requirement. The Government requires AMARI UE Simbox and Callbox software packages. Amari is the only source that manufactures the required configuration of 5G Simulated User Equipment (UE) hardware and software.

The software is currently in use at AFRL. It is imperative to purchase this Amari software to preserve the compatibility with existing systems. Procuring software units from a different manufacturer would cause incompatibilities and render the previous Government investment obsolete.Valid8 is the designated United States representative for Amari and is the only known source that can provide this specific hardware in the United States.

Under the contemplated contract, Valid8 will provide the following support: UE 128 SE(FIX) -1 year support and update period NW 200 SE(FIX) -1 year support and update period This is a notice of proposed contract action and not a request for competitive proposals; however, all responsible sources may submit a capability statement or proposal, which shall be considered by the agency. All inquiries should be sent by email to Brooke.McDonald@us.af.mil. Responses must be submitted by the date/time listed on the notice.

Any response to this notice must show clear and convincing evidence that competition would be advantageous to the Government in future procurements. Responses received will be evaluated; however a determination by the Government not to compete the proposed procurement based upon responses to this notice is solely within the discretion of the Government.

The Government anticipates an award date on or before 15 September 2024. A Sole Source Justification will be attached to the subsequent Notice of Award in accordance with applicable regulation.
